COLUMBUS, OH, January 25, 2024 - Planet TV Studios, a leading creator of progressive tv series, happily announces its current documentary series, "New Frontiers," around the pioneering triumphs of Andelyn Biosciences. This documentary will examine the ground-breaking advances engineered by Andelyn Biosciences, a foremost gene therapy Contract Development and Manufacturing Organization (CDMO), in the growing space of biotechnology.

"New Frontiers" is a provocative series thoroughly produced to delve into revolutionary businesses that are at the forefront of shaping the foreseeable future of medical care across the world. The documentary episodes will likely be airing early 2024 on national television, Bloomberg TV, and readily available on on-demand by means of different platforms, including Amazon, Google Play, Roku, and more.

Planet TV Studios is grateful to have Gina Grad back as their host. Gina is an accomplished author, podcast host, and radio personality based in Los Angeles, California. She up until recently worked as the co-host and news anchor of the Adam Carolla Show, a podcast that held the Guinness World Record for the most downloaded episodes. Gina has additionally anchored on KFI 640 AM and hosted mornings on 100.3 FM. Apart from her broadcasting career, she is the writer of "My Extra Mom," a children's book exclusively designed to support kids and stepparents in navigating the challenges of blended families.

Through the challenging industry of biotechnology, Andelyn Biosciences has surfaced as a trailblazer, progressing unique therapies and adding drastically to the biopharmaceutical field. Formed in 2020, the firm, based in Columbus, Ohio, started out of Nationwide Children's Hospital's Abigail Wexner Research Institute having a task to speeding up the production and manufacturing of innovative therapies to bring more treatments to more patients.

Biological Delivery Systems

Microbes have developed to seamlessly deliver nucleic acids into target cells, rendering them a powerful mechanism for gene therapy. Common biological delivery agents consist of:

Adenoviruses – Designed to invade both proliferating and static cells but may provoke immune responses.

Parvovirus-based carriers – Preferred due to their minimal antigenicity and capacity for maintaining extended gene expression.

Retroviral vectors and lentiviral systems – Integrate into the cellular DNA, providing stable gene expression, with HIV-derived carriers being particularly useful for altering dormant cellular structures.

Non-Viral Vectors

Synthetic genetic modification approaches present a less immunogenic choice, minimizing host rejection. These comprise:

Liposomes and Nanoparticles – Encapsulating nucleic acids for targeted cellular uptake.

Electrical Permeabilization – Employing electrostimulation to create temporary pores in plasma barriers, facilitating DNA/RNA penetration.

Direct Injection – Administering DNA sequences straight into localized cells.

Clinical Implementation of Gene Editing

Gene therapy has seen success across multiple medical fields, notably transforming the management of hereditary diseases, malignancies, and pathogen-induced ailments.

Treatment of Genetic Disorders

Many genetic disorders originate in single-gene mutations, making them ideal candidates for gene therapy. Some notable advancements include:

Cystic Fibrosis – Efforts to introduce functional CFTR genes are showing promising results.

Hemophilia – Gene therapy trials aim to restore the production of clotting factors.

Muscular Dystrophy – Genome engineering via CRISPR delivers promise for DMD-affected individuals.

Hemoglobinopathies and Erythrocyte Disorders – DNA correction techniques aim to rectify hemoglobin defects.

Cancer Gene Therapy

DNA-based interventions are crucial in tumor management, either by engineering lymphocytes to recognize and attack tumors or by directly altering cancerous cells to halt metastasis. Several highly effective cancer gene therapies feature:

Chimeric Antigen Receptor T-Cell Engineering – Genetically engineered T cells focusing on malignancy-associated proteins.

Cancer-Selective Viral Agents – Engineered viruses that exclusively invade and eliminate malignant tissues.

Reactivation of Oncogene Inhibitors – Reviving the activity of genes like TP53 to maintain cellular balance.


Management of Communicable Diseases

Molecular therapy introduces promising remedies for long-term pathologies for instance AIDS-related infection. Investigative approaches include:

Gene-editing HIV Treatment – Zeroing in on and wiping out virus-afflicted organisms.

Genetic Engineering of T Cells – Engineering Adaptive immune cells protected to infection.

Genetic Modification Treatment: Rewriting the Human DNA

Gene therapy works by altering the core defect of hereditary conditions:

In Vivo Gene Therapy: Introduces genetic instructions directly into the biological structure, notably the government-sanctioned Spark Therapeutics’ Luxturna for correcting inherited blindness.

Ex Vivo Gene Therapy: Consists of reprogramming a biological samples outside the system and then reinfusing them, as demonstrated by some clinical trials for hemoglobinopathy conditions and immune system failures.

The advent of genetic scissors CRISPR-Cas9 has dramatically improved gene therapy scientific exploration, making possible high-precision adjustments at the fundamental coding.

Paradigm-Shifting Innovations in Therapeutics

Cell and gene therapies are redefining healthcare models in different branches:

Oncology Solutions

The authorization of CAR-T cell therapies like Novartis’ Kymriah and Yescarta has changed the malignancy-fighting methods, notably in patients with certain types of blood cancers who have no viable remaining treatments.

Hereditary Disorders

Syndromes including spinal muscular atrophy along with sickle cell disease, which previously offered restricted medical solutions, now possess innovative genetic treatments for example Zolgensma alongside a cutting-edge genetic correction method.
